The Martingale and D’Alembert Strategies

Two popular betting strategies often employed in casino games, including Aviator, are the Martingale and D’Alembert systems. The Martingale strategy invol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the aim of recovering all previous losses and securing a profit equal to your original stake. While potentially rewarding, the Martingale strategy requires a substantial bankroll, as consecutive losses can quickly lead to large bets. The D’Alembert strategy, conversely, involves increasing your bet by one unit after each loss and decreasing it by one unit after each win. This is a more conservative approach, limiting potential losses, but also resulting in slower profit accumulation. Utilizing Auto Cashout Features

Most Aviator platforms offer an auto-cashout feature, allowing players to pre-set a desired multiplier for automatic cashout. This is an incredibly valuable tool for managing risk and automating your gameplay. You can set multiple auto-cashout points, ensuring that you secure a profit even if the plane doesn’t reach your primary target multiplier. For example, you could set an auto-cashout at 1.5x as a safety net, while aiming for a higher multiplier manually. The tactic allows you to automate a percentage of your bets, while still maintaining control over your more ambitious plays. It also eliminates the emotional element of manually timing the cashout, potentially leading to more rational decision-making.
